How much does a solar panel on a roof cost in Hamburg Germany
As of 2024, a standard residential solar system in Germany ranges from €1,200 to €1,500 per kWp (kilowatt peak), translating to a total cost of approximately €5,000 to €15,000 for systems between 4 kWp to 10 kWp. . How much is the tax for solar outdoor power cabinet in bandar seri begawan
Under GITA, businesses can enjoy a tax allowance of 100% of the cost of their solar system (“qualifying capital expenditure”) incurred up to 31 December 2023. A cash rebate of up to RM4,000 will be given to residential customers who submit Net Energy Metering (NEM) application to Sustainable Energy Development Authority (SEDA) Malaysia from 1st April 2024 onwards and successfully commission their solar PV system installations with TNB.
